From: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
 Badge v. t. To mark or distinguish with a badge.
 
From: Webster's Revised Unabridged Dictionary (1913)
 Badge n.
 1. A distinctive mark, token, sign, or cognizance, worn on the person; as, the badge of a society; the badge of a policeman.  “Tax gatherers, recognized by their official badges.”
 2. Something characteristic; a mark; a token.
    Sweet mercy is nobility's true badge.   --Shak.
 3. Naut. A carved ornament on the stern of a vessel, containing a window or the representation of one.
From: WordNet (r) 2.0
 badge
      n 1: an emblem (a small piece of plastic or cloth or metal) that
           signifies your status (rank or membership or affiliation
           etc.); "they checked everyone's badge before letting
           them in"
      2: any feature that is regarded as a sign of status (a
         particular power or quality or rank); "wearing a tie was
         regarded as a badge of respectability"
      v : put a badge on; "The workers here must be badged"
